On-site footage of Rapid Impact Compaction (RIC) shows a high-efficiency solution for factory foundation improvement. Foundation settlement can be a serious issue for industrial facilities. Just observe this impact crater: its depth illustrates the potential natural settlement that could develop over years if left untreated. Excessive settlement may compromise the safe and stable operation of critical equipment, production lines, and structural integrity within the factory.
The Rapid Impact Compaction (RIC) system deployed here utilizes a 16-ton drop weight, generating an impressive impact energy of up to 240 kJ, capable of reaching effective compaction depths exceeding 5 meters. This deep compaction significantly mitigates long-term foundation settlement, ensuring a stable base for heavy machinery and production infrastructure.

With a working height of 7 meters, the RIC equipment can operate conveniently inside factory buildings, navigating confined spaces without the need for major structural adjustments. Its high mobility and flexible maneuverability allow precise positioning on large-scale sites, while the high compaction efficiency ensures rapid project completion without compromising soil stability.
